Got a real nice 90's Fessy SD-10 (3x4) recently and like the guitar a lot but am not thrilled with the pickup. It's a George L with just the signature in gold - not marked "NEO" or anything - not sure of the model. I'm assuming it's the factory pickup. Hard to describe why I don't like it - it just sounds 'gritty' to me - not smooth and pretty. I just finished 38 performances of "Always...Patsy Cline" and it bothered me through the whole run. Amp was an Evans JE200 with a HOF Mini reverb in the loop and strings on the steel were pretty new. Maybe it was just the sound in the theater and I couldn't hear very well - not sure. Just wondering what other Fessy players like in the pickup department.
